About [4-[3-[(1-hydroxyimino-2,3-dihydroinden-5-yl)amino]imidazo[1,2-a]pyrazin-2-yl]phenyl]-morpholin-4-ylmethanone

[4-[3-[(1-hydroxyimino-2,3-dihydroinden-5-yl)amino]imidazo[1,2-a]pyrazin-2-yl]phenyl]-morpholin-4-ylmethanone (PubChem CID 158883882) has the molecular formula C26H24N6O3 and a molecular weight of 468.52 g/mol. Its IUPAC name is [4-[3-[(1-hydroxyimino-2,3-dihydroinden-5-yl)amino]imidazo[1,2-a]pyrazin-2-yl]phenyl]-morpholin-4-ylmethanone.
